Name: Fast Ronald
Hometown: San Antonio/Austin, TX
Instagram/Twitter/Tik-Tok: @itsfastronald
Years in Comedy: 5
Haven’t we seen you somewhere before: Rolling Loud Tik Tok and IG
Favorite Comedy Album: Adam Sandler “What The Hell Happened To Me” In 5th grade, I listened to that cd until it wouldn’t play anymore. Talking goat skit still makes me laugh.
Favorite Comedy Special: John Leguizamo “Freak” This is the special that made me want to perform comedy. At age 12, I had no idea you could make dark situations into laughs. I became obsessed with comedy after this.
Favorite Comedy Movie: Cheech and Chong “Up in Smoke” It’s the first comedy I remember seeing. The physical humor and absurdity blew my mind away as a kid.
Favorite Comedy TV Show: The Simpsons. I learned a great deal about humor from watching this show. I’d go to school and poorly retell a joke on a weekly basis
Favorite Comedic Character:
Tracy Morgan as Astronaut Jones. I’m laughing as I write this “You make me hungry”
Favorite City to Perform In: Chicago. Working class people who want to laugh. I’ve had my best sets in Chicago.
Favorite Topics to Joke About: Most of my jokes revolve around true stories from my life. It’s easy to write about what you know.
Favorite Type of Audience for a Comedy Show: Late 20s – mid 40s working class humans. Young enough to have fun and old enough to still laugh.
Favorite Comedy Club: So far, The Lincoln Lodge in Chicago, IL

How did you discover your passion for comedy:
My stepdad was a huge comedy fan. Every weekend was a new movie, a new episode of SNL, a new comedy album. He introduced me to comedy.

What do you remember most about your first time performing stand-up comedy:
I remember being excited. It’s what I always wanted to do. 1 joke got laughs, and 1 joke bombed terribly. Roller coaster of emotions. The coffee was terrible.

How would you describe your comedic style:
Storytelling. For myself, the easiest way to a laugh is through the story.

Describe your process for comedic writing:
I’m constantly noting anything I hear or witness that’s funny. Continually referring to personal experiences and trying to find the humor. I’ll talk out loud to myself. Having a conversation with myself. I’ll let the words flow and then take notes. Filter through what I think is funny, and then write more in-depth stories from that.

Describe the comedy scene in your area:
Austin is booming. It reminds me of my time in LA. Shows and mics every day. You can grow rapidly here.

How do you judge success in the world of comedy:
If I make the audience laugh more than you create awkward silence, that’s success to me.

Who are some of your comedic peers that you enjoy watching perform or inspire you personally and professionally:
I started doing comedy because my homie Sam Harter told me he had been hitting open mics. I started going out with him. Fast forward, and we lived in LA at the same time, hitting 2-4 mics 5-6 nights a week for years, grinding and trying to learn this craft. He gave me my first real-life inspiration.
